Essential Reads: Doctor Doom's First Appearance Comics

When discussing the history of Marvel's strongest villains, it's impossible to overlook Doctor Doom's first appearance. "The Fantastic Four #5," released in 1962, marked the debut of Victor Von Doom. This comic not only introduces readers to Doom's complex personality but also sets the stage for his ongoing feud with the Fantastic Four.

Building on these fundamentals, the narrative reveals Doctor Doom as a brilliant but ruthless scientist whose obsession with power brings him into conflict with our beloved heroes. The iconic comic book moments in this issue lay the groundwork for the Doctor Doom character arc, making it a must-read for any Marvel fan.

Understanding Doctor Doom's Character Development

Character development in Doctor Doom comics is pivotal to understanding his motivations. Notable storylines like "Doctor Doom: Triumph and Torment" explore his tragic backstory, notably his relationship with his mother and motivations. This comic reveals the psychological depth of Doctor Doom, showcasing how his tragic origins fuel his quest for power.

This naturally leads us to discuss "Infamous Iron Man," which presents a unique perspective on Doom's character. In this series, Victor seeks redemption by stepping into Iron Man's shoes, challenging the conventions of a supervillain. Such narrative arcs emphasize the potential for complexity in comic book characters, moving beyond simple villainy.

Iconic Doctor Doom Storylines to Collect

Within the expansive comic book lore, certain storylines define Doctor Doom as an enduring figure in comic history. "Secret Wars" is one such pivotal series that showcases Doom's involvement in multiversal conflicts, establishing him as a formidable player in the overarching narrative of the Marvel Universe.

In this grand setting, Doom takes center stage, utilizing his formidable powers to rewrite reality itself. This event not only spotlights his powers but also raises questions about the ethics of his actions and the philosophical dilemmas faced by superheroes and villains alike. The thematic elements in this storyline offer significant insights into Marvel villain backstories, illustrating how even the most complex characters struggle with morality and purpose.

On the other hand, "The Latverian King" saga portrays Doom's rule over his homeland of Latveria and further develops his character's complexities. This series emphasizes his love for his country and the lengths he will go to protect it, illustrating the duality of his character as both dictator and protector.
